General
Sim Type | Dual Sim, GSM+GSM | Single Sim, GSM |
Dual Sim | Yes | No |
Sim Size | Nano+Nano SIM | Nano SIM |
Device Type | Smartphone | Smartphone |
Release Date | March, 2016 | May, 2015 |
Design
Dimensions | 80.9 x 161.69 x 7.9 mm | 72 x 146 x 6.9 mm |
Weight | 210 g | 144 g |
Display
Type | Color Super AMOLED Screen (16M colors Colors) | Color IPS Screen (16M colors Colors) |
Touch | Yes | Yes |
Size | 6 inches, 1080 x 1920 pixels | 5.2 inches, 1080 x 1920 pixels |
Aspect Ratio | 16:9 | 16:9 |
PPI | ~ 367 PPI | ~ 424 PPI |
Features | Corning Gorilla Glass 4 Screen Protection | Scratch-resistant glass, oleophobic coating Screen Protection |
Memory
RAM | 4 GB | 3 GB |
Storage | 32 GB | 32 GB |
Card Slot | Yes | Yes, upto 128 GB |
Connectivity
GPRS | Yes | Yes |
EDGE | Yes | Yes |
3G | Yes | Yes |
4G | Yes | Yes |
VoLTE | Yes | |
Wifi | Yes, with wifi-hotspot | Yes, with wifi-hotspot |
Bluetooth | Yes, v4.2 | Yes, v4.1 |
USB | Yes, microUSB v2.0 | Yes, microUSB-MHL v2.0 |
USB Features | USB on-the-go |
Extra
GPS | Yes, with A-GPS Support | Yes, with A-GPS Support |
Fingerprint Sensor | Yes | |
Sensors | Accelerometer, Gyroscope, Compass | Accelerometer, Gyroscope, Compass |
3.5mm Headphone Jack | Yes | Yes |
NFC | Yes | Yes |
Extra | HDMI, DLNA, TV Out |
Camera
Rear Camera | 16 MP with autofocus | 20.7 MP with autofocus |
Features | Face detection, Geo tagging, Panorama, Touch to focus | Face detection, Geo tagging, Panorama, Touch to focus |
Video Recording | 1080p @ 30 fps FHD | 4K @ 30 fps UHD |
Flash | Yes, LED | Yes, LED |
Front Camera | 8 MP | 5.09 MP |
Technical
OS | Android v6.0.1 (Marshmallow) | Android v5.0 (Lollipop) |
Chipset | Qualcomm Snapdragon 652 | Qualcomm Snapdragon 810 |
CPU | 1.8 GHz, Octa Core Processor | 1.5 GHz, Octa Core Processor |
GPU | Adreno 510 | Adreno 430 |
Java | No | No |
Browser | Yes, supports HTML | Yes, supports HTML |
Multimedia
Supports | MMS, Instant Messaging | MMS, Instant Messaging |
Yes, with Push Email | Yes, with Push Email | |
Music | MP3, WAV, WMA, eAAC+, FLAC | MP3, eAAC+, WAV |
Video | MP4, WMV, H.264 | MP4 |
FM Radio | Yes, with FM Recording | Yes |
Document Reader | Yes | Yes |
Battery
Type | Non-Removable Battery | Non-Removable Battery |
Size | 5000 mAh, Li-ion Battery | 2930 mAh, Li-ion Battery |
StandBy Time | 24 days | |
Talk Time | 12 hours | |
Music Playback Time | 109 hours | 91 hours |
